对一个点或者向量进行旋转的时候,做法是让这个点(或向量,为了叙述方便,以下只谈论点的情况,向量的情况也是一样的),乘以一个矩阵M,根据之前的知识(参考上一篇blog: https://www.cnblogs.com/heben/p/9182090.html),矩阵M是一个3X3的方阵。 于是点P经过 ...
分类:
其他好文 时间:
2018-06-17 20:53:27
阅读次数:
137
String path = "图片路径";Bitmap bitmap = BitmapFactory.decodeFile(path);安卓处理图片都是Bitmap,然后取到图片的信息,用来Bitmap处理压缩大小,旋转图片角度,保存本地等等处理然而实际项目中 Bitmap bitmap = Bit ...
分类:
其他好文 时间:
2018-06-12 19:45:03
阅读次数:
171
1. 固定定位 position: fixed;设置好之后,元素在浏览器窗口中的位置就固定住了,这个时候,不论是水平移动滚动条,还是垂直移动滚动条,元素是打死都不会动的。 但是当用fixed定位的元素,作为header部分的时候,浏览器窗口一旦缩小了,不让移动,那就会导致右侧的导览看不到也点不到了, ...
分类:
编程语言 时间:
2018-06-09 16:40:10
阅读次数:
177
Bitmap bmp = null; Mat tmp = new Mat (height, width, CvType.CV_8U, new Scalar(4)); try { //Imgproc.cvtColor(seedsImage, tmp, Imgproc.COLOR_RGB2BGRA); ... ...
分类:
移动开发 时间:
2018-06-08 22:40:32
阅读次数:
237
效果图 主要用到的3D属性 1、保留子元素的3d属性:transform-style:preserve-3d; 2、2D变形属性: ①transform:translate()平移,分X轴,Y轴,Z轴3个方向;单位是像素 ②transform:rotate()旋转,分X轴,Y轴,Z轴3个方向;单位是 ...
分类:
其他好文 时间:
2018-06-07 14:05:53
阅读次数:
131
测试于:MySQL 5.5.25 当前测试的版本是Mysql 5.5.25只有BTree和Hash两种索引类型,默认为BTree。Oracle或其他类型数据库中会有Bitmap索引(位图索引),这里作为比较也一起提供。 BTree索引 BTree(多路搜索树,并不是二叉的)是一种常见的数据结构。使用 ...
分类:
数据库 时间:
2018-06-05 15:36:23
阅读次数:
238
仿射变换,又称仿射映射,是指在几何中,一个向量空间进行一次线性变换并接上一个平移,变换为另一个向量空间 线性变换包含了平移,缩放,旋转,镜像,斜切,正交投影,线性变换在几何上可能造成拉伸但是不会直线不会出现弯折。 在OpenCV里仿射变换通过一个2x3的矩阵来表示,前面两列表示旋转、缩放、斜切、镜像 ...
分类:
其他好文 时间:
2018-06-05 13:33:48
阅读次数:
159
图像平移是将图像的所有像素坐标进行水平或垂直方向移动,也就是所有像素按照给定的偏移量在水平方向上沿x轴、垂直方向上沿y轴移动。这种操作分为两种,一种是图像大小不改变,这样最后原图像中会有一部分不在图像中。还有一种就是图像大小改变。这样可以保全原图像的内容。其公式如下: $$ \begin{bmatr ...
分类:
其他好文 时间:
2018-06-04 21:34:16
阅读次数:
190
数学课闲的没事,Frank搞了搞事情。。。 Frank觉得4-4讲的什么玩意儿,一脸懵逼,还有伸缩变换是什么鬼?连平移都不讲的???于是Frank想到了旋转,这使Frank充满了决心qwq。 旋转。。。基本做法就是在一个圆上找一个点。。。。 Frank陷入了沉思。。。既然平移与伸缩都有公式,那么旋转 ...
分类:
其他好文 时间:
2018-06-02 00:38:13
阅读次数:
164
首先致谢:http://www.jb51.net/article/129743.htm 咱们不是代码的生产者,只是代码的搬运工。 场景描述:Android客户端需要上传头像等图片到服务器,经双方协商决定采用base64方式上传。但是客户端直接将bitmap转成base64上传,服务端却无法解析。 问 ...
分类:
Web程序 时间:
2018-06-01 17:32:08
阅读次数:
266